 +====Physical and Personal====
 +Home
 +  * Quality locks and reinforced strike plates
 +  * Exterior lighting
 +  * Camera system (as simple as doorbell cam)
 +  * Fire extinguishers
 +  * Smoke/CO detectors
 +  * Hide photos of your house (see above)
 +Personal Awareness
 +  * Don't advertise wealth
 +  * Be cautious about public financial discussions
 +  * Shred sensitive mail
 +  * Hold mail when traveling
 +  * Hold newspaper delivery when traveling

 +====Cyber====
 +Computer/phone
 +  * Antivirus
 +  * VPN
 +  * Lock down your SIM 
 +Identity protection
 +  * Freeze your credit (free, reversible)
 +  * Strong unique passwords
 +  * Password Manager
 +  * 2FA or MFA everywhere
 +Account security
 +  * Alerts for transactions
 +  * Separate email for financial accounts
 +  * Remove unnecessary personal data from public broker sites
 +Backup strategy
 +  * 3-2-1 backup rule (3 copies; 2 media types; 1 offsite)
 +  * Encrypted backups

 +====Financial====
 +  * 3-6 months of expenses in a high-yield savings account
 +  * Tell your brokerage not to use voice recognition
 +Insurance
 +  * Health insurance
 +  * Auto Insurance
 +  * Homeowners/renters insurance
 +  * Umbrella liability policy
 +  * Disability insurance
 +  * Term life insurance
 +Diversify
 +  * Don't concentrate in a single asset (stock, crypto, etc)
 +Minimize legal exposure
 +  * Avoid personally guaranteeing business debt
 +  * Use appropriate ownership structures
 +Tax Efficiency
 +  * Max tax-advantaged accounts (401k, IRA, HSA)

 +====Legal protection====
 +Estate planning
 +  * Will
 +  * Healthcare proxy
 +  * Durable power of attorney
 +  * Beneficiary designations, review regularly
 +For property
 +  * Revocable living trust (avoids probate, improves control)
 +  * Make sure titles re correct
 +For a business of yours
 +  * Use LLC or corporation
 +  * Maintain separation between personal and business finances
 +
 +====Behavioral Protection====
 +Biggest financial losses come from
 +  * Divorce
 +  * Lawsuits
 +  * Scams
 +  * Poor Investment decisions
 +  * Lifestyle inflation
 +Protect yourself by
 +  * Avoiding impulsive leverage
 +  * Avoiding co-signing loans
 +  * Carefully vetting partnerships
 +  * Keeping documenttion of agreements
 +
 +====Fraud and Scam Protection====
 +  * Never rush financial decisions
 +  * Independently verify wire instructions
 +  * Be cautious with crypto solicitations
 +  * Verify government “notices” directly
